Drones are redefining rural logistics by addressing one of the most pressing challenges – efficiently supplying remote farming communities with essential equipment and spare parts. Traditional supply chains in mountainous areas often struggle with delayed deliveries due to poor road infrastructure and harsh weather conditions. UAV technology provides a game-changing solution by enabling fast, reliable, and cost-effective transport of critical agricultural components directly to farmers. This ensures minimal downtime for machinery, optimizing productivity in regions where every farming season is crucial for economic sustainability

Ag Futura Technologies is actively contributing to this transformation as a use case partner in the Rural Logistics Use Case within the ICAERUS project. By leveraging UAVs for streamlined delivery of agricultural supplies to mountain villages, the company is helping to establish an innovative logistics model that enhances both efficiency and accessibility. This initiative is not only improving supply chain operations but also demonstrating how digitalization can bridge infrastructural gaps, empowering rural communities with cutting-edge solutions.

UAV Rural Logistics

The Ag Futura Technologies team recently conducted a field mission in Strumica and Ohrid, mapping key locations for the ICAERUS project. By utilizing drones, high-resolution imagery was captured across diverse terrains, ranging from Strumica’s agricultural landscapes to Ohrid’s mountainous regions. Our focus was on specific rural logistics scenarios, ensuring accurate data collection to optimize UAV deployment in challenging environments.

During the mapping process, we identified weak points in the existing logistics network, including difficult terrain, limited road access, and delivery inefficiencies. These challenges highlight the need for UAV solutions to improve transport in remote areas. At the same time, we uncovered opportunities for drone-based logistics, such as optimizing routes, reducing delivery times, and enhancing supply chain resilience for mountain villages.
